Fine milling drums are used to increase the skid resistance of smooth road surfaces which have been “polished” by traffic. They can at the same time remove light ruts and uneven areas. In addition, these drums can be used to prepare sites for laying thin layers, to remove road markings and for fine milling of floor surfaces inside buildings.

By using the Ion Dust Shield, the fine particulate pollution produced during milling can be reduced by more than 80%. Unlike conventional dust extraction systems, the fine particulate matter is not simply extracted in the working area and blown out again on the conveyor belt, but bound by means of intelligent technology. This causes the fine particulate matter to clump permanently into coarse particles which can then be transported away with the milled material.

POWER DRUMS not only offer milling performance which is up to 30% higher than standard milling drums, they also provide lower wear and reduced fuel consumption. The line spacing of the cutters on the POWER DRUM is relatively wide and the surface structure created by milling is rough and coarse. POWER DRUMS are used to plane hard materials and for complete removal of asphalt pavements.

They can be used for multiple applications on a variety of milling jobs. The standard milling drum can be used for complete removal of whole road surfaces as well as for planing individual layers. The applications for standard planers extend from the removal of small sections of road (patches) to major surfacing work and road repairs, including milling duct trenches. The milled surface is an ideal base for laying new asphalt layers.
